Ram Pal is a scholar working on Plant Science, Ecology, Evolution, Behavior and Systematics and Molecular Biology. According to data from OpenAlex, Ram Pal has authored 38 papers receiving a total of 635 ind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Plant Science, 9 papers in Ecology, Evolution, Behavior and Systematics and 5 papers in Molecular Biology. Recurrent topics in Ram Pal's work include Plant Physiology and Cultivation Studies (11 papers), Postharvest Quality and Shelf Life Management (10 papers) and Flowering Plant Growth and Cultivation (8 papers). Ram Pal is often cited by papers focused on Plant Physiology and Cultivation Studies (11 papers), Postharvest Quality and Shelf Life Management (10 papers) and Flowering Plant Growth and Cultivation (8 papers). Ram Pal collaborates with scholars based in India, United States and United Kingdom. Ram Pal's co-authors include R.R. Sharma, Ram Asrey, Aarti Gupta, Manchikatla Venkat Rajam, Kalyan Barman, Lata Nain, Radha Prasanna, Vishal Singh Rana, Arun Kumar and Vishal Gupta and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Plant Molecular Biology.
